Copyright © 2025 wimbledon.yabsta.co.uk All Right Reserved
powered by
22 Prk. Rd. Hanworth, Greater London, United Kingdom, TW13 6PU
1a Brent Prk. Rd. Hendon, Greater London, United Kingdom, NW9 7AJ
Unit 2, Saint Georges Industrial Estate Kingston upon Thames, Greater London, United Kingdom, KT2 5BQ
Castle Mews, Castle Rd. Kentish Town, London, United Kingdom, NW1 8SY
Gap Bridge House, Gap Rd. Wimbledon, London, United Kingdom, SW19 8JA
152 Beddington Ln. Croydon, Greater London, United Kingdom, CR0 4TE
10 Penhall Rd. Charlton, Greater London, United Kingdom, SE7 8RX
Unit 5, Tannery Close Beckenham, London, United Kingdom, BR3 4BY
Donoghue Business Prk., Claremont Rd. Barnet, London, United Kingdom, NW2 1RR
61 Caversham Rd. Kentish Town, London, United Kingdom, NW5 2DH